Good evening. West Virginia. I'm Michael Mosby. Step outside right now and you would think winter packed its bags, we're sitting at a mild 60 degrees this evening. But don't get used to it, here comes a massive temperature crash this week. You go from 70-degree warmth on Sunday to snow showers by Monday night. That's a 40-degree swing in just 48 hours. As the sun sets. Tonight stays quiet with partly cloudy skies, lows drop to around 43 degrees in Central West Virginia. The Northern Panhandle dips to 41 degrees, while Southern West Virginia settles near 42. Winds stay light out of the east. Sunday brings a real surge of heat, mostly sunny skies push highs to 74 degrees in Charleston. That's running about 20 degrees above normal for mid-March, with the Northern Panhandle hits 69 degrees. And Southern West Virginia reaches 62 degrees, while you'll notice the wind picking up though. Gusts could hit 35 miles an hour by the afternoon. Then comes Monday. A strong cold front slams through the state, rain starts in the morning and then. Temperatures crash. Here comes a 30-degree drop during the day, rain changes to snow showers by evening. Highs start near 50 but fall into the 30s. The cold air really settles in Tuesday. Highs only reach 35 degrees in the lowlands and just 28 degrees down south. That's running nearly 20 degrees below average, winds make it feel even worse, with wind chills in the teens. Tuesday night is brutal. Lows drop to 15 degrees in the southern mountains and 21 degrees around Charleston. That's a hard freeze, if you've any early plants popping up, cover them up. Wednesday starts cold but rebounds to 48 degrees. By Thursday and Friday, we're back in the 60s with plenty of sun. So the roller coaster continues. As the sun sets.
